I spent 4 days in Algonquin Park in early October. I had hoped to get some shots of bull mooose during the rut but, unlike in August, I did not see a single moose.
I did spend a short time with this male Grouse on my last full day. I managed a few head portraits too before a pushy Blue Jay, looking for a handout, frightened this handsome fellow back into the bush. The fallen maple leaves added a bit of colour in the background.
1. Portait - Minor crop for composition (Canon EOS 7D, 700mm, 1/200 s, f/5.6, ISO 1000)
2. Full bird - Minor crop for composition (Canon EOS 7D, 700mm, 1/160 s, f/5.6, ISO 640)
